The Real Difference Isn’t Just the Currency

Let’s clear something up straight away. Cryptocurrency is volatile. Your deposit can swing in value while you’re playing blackjack. That is a risk you carry. But the upside isn’t the potential for your holdings to moon-it’s the removal of financial gatekeepers. Transactions process in minutes, not days. You don’t hand over your bank details or a photo of your passport just to spin a slot. Most of the better platforms operate on blockchain networks where the game logic itself is provably fair. You can verify each result. Try doing that at a standard .com casino.

The Games That Belong Here

The game library at a strong crypto casino is different. You will find the usual slots and table games. But the native culture revolves around crash games. You watch a multiplier climb and decide when to cash out before it resets. It’s fast, transparent, and built for the crypto crowd. Alongside that, you get live dealer games run by real humans and classic dice games where the house edge is razor-thin. It strips out the fluff and focuses on raw action.

Don’t Get Rich Quick. Get Paid Quick.

The smartest reason to use a crypto casino isn’t to gamble hoping Bitcoin goes up while you play. It’s for the efficiency. You deposit, you play, you win, you withdraw. No delays. No “account under review” messages for three weeks. That speed and autonomy is the real value proposition. If you’re going to dive in, do it with your eyes open. Use a separate wallet for gambling. Never send funds directly from an exchange if you can avoid it. And always test a platform with a small withdrawal before you trust it with a big one. The tech is solid. The operators? You still have to do your homework.
